I am simulating in ADS schematic and need results to do more in matlab, when extracting S parameters there is slash between amplitude and phase in the text file.
I do not know how to use this file!
extracting separately do not solve my problem.
 

From the data display ( simulation output ) window, you can select a table and export to an text file, do it manually.

I found it how to write snp file,
but my new problem is with the Frequency swept in S parameters.
I am simulating LSSP (large signal S param) now I encounter the error of

Function "write_snp" : only supports 1 Dimensional Frequency data.

in small signal S param i have not this error.
 

anyway,LSSP works based on HB simulation.
here is my simulation: this may help.
 


text extracted from dataset is like below, for dB(S21) based on Freq

LSSP_Freq S(1,1)[0, ::]
1.00000000000000000E6 0 9.99999999805173980E-1 / -3.60005921838943800E-1

LSSP_Freq S(1,1)[1, ::]
2.00000000000000000E6 0 9.99999996882419850E-1 / -7.20047376542818540E-1

LSSP_Freq S(1,1)[2, ::]
3.00000000000000000E6 0 9.99999984214154840E-1 / -1.08015990613282950E0

when removing Freq from outputs it says multi dimension data is not supported! :-|

but here S21 is 2D data:
